System and Method For Detecting the Location, Size and Shape of Multiple Objects That Interact With a Touch Screen Display

1. A method for detecting the location, shape and size of at least one object placed on a plane within the touch sensor boundaries of a touch screen (10), the touch screen (10) including on its periphery a plurality of light transmitters Li{i=1−

  • N} and a plurality of sensors Sk{k=1−

    M}, the method comprising the acts of;

    (a) acquiring calibration data for each of the N light transmitters Li;

    (b) acquiring non-calibration data for each of the N light transmitters Li;

    (c) computing N minimum area estimates of said at least one object using the calibration data and the non-calibration data;

    (d) combining the N minimum area estimates to derive a total minimum object area estimate of the at least one object;

    (e) computing N maximum area estimates of said at least one object using the calibration data and the non-calibration data;

    (f) combining the N maximum area estimates to derive a total maximum object area estimate of the at least one object; and

    (g) combining the total minimum and maximum object area estimates to derive the boundary area of the at least one object.
